Which organ system is primarily responsible for transporting oxygen and nutrients throughout the body?
a.Digestive system
b.Circulatory system
c.Skeletal system
d.Integumentary system
解析
The circulatory (cardiovascular) system uses the heart, blood, and vessels to transport oxygen, nutrients, and waste throughout the body. The digestive system breaks down food, and the skeletal system provides structure.
